More than 57,000 Malaysians renounced their citizenship for Singapore’s over last 5 years: Report
The Straits Times - Sports·2026-01-09 12:30
SINGAPORE - More than 57,000 Malaysians have renounced their citizenship to become citizens of Singapore from 2020 to 2025 , said a Malaysian official.
The figures were released in a Jan 7 report from Malaysian daily newspaper Harian Metro , citing Malaysia’s National Registration Department Director-General Badrul Hisham Alias.
A total of 61,116 Malaysians applied to move and become citizens of another country in the five-year period ending Dec 17, 2025 , he said.
